Elena Gilbert: The Heart of Mystic Falls

Elena Gilbert, the human girl who became the center of the supernatural universe, was portrayed by the talented Nina Dobrev. From the moment she met the mysterious Stefan Salvatore, her life was turned upside down. Elena was, at times, a damsel in distress, but she was also a fighter. She evolved from a grief-stricken teenager into a woman who would go to any length to protect those she loved. Her relationship with both Salvatore brothers, especially the complicated love triangle, fueled much of the show's drama. Elena was known for her kindness, empathy, and determination, qualities that often put her in danger. She was the anchor of the group, and her influence shaped everyone around her. Remember when she was turned into a vampire? That was a game changer, forcing her to confront new challenges and adapt to a completely different existence. Elena's journey was one of self-discovery, resilience, and unwavering loyalty. It was never easy for her, but she persevered through every trial, making her an enduring symbol of strength in the series. Elena had to come to terms with the fact that her life would never be the same again. It was a constant struggle. But through it all, she learned to embrace her new reality and find the strength to navigate the complexities of being a vampire. Stefan Salvatore: The Brooding Hero

Stefan Salvatore, portrayed by Paul Wesley, was the quintessential romantic hero of The Vampire Diaries. Stefan was a vampire with a conscience, always battling his thirst for blood. He had a strong moral compass and was determined to make amends for his past. His relationship with Elena was the driving force behind much of the series' early drama. Stefan was the perfect gentleman, charming, considerate, and always putting others first. His internal conflicts, especially his struggles with his brother, Damon, were also a major part of his character arc. Stefan's past was filled with darkness, including his time as a ripper, but he was always trying to redeem himself. The fans always appreciated how he tried to be better. He was a symbol of hope and redemption in a world full of darkness. Stefan's love for Elena was genuine and deep, and he was willing to sacrifice everything for her happiness. His relationship with his brother was another complicated layer of the show. Their rivalry, their shared history, and their ultimate bond created many memorable moments. Stefan's character development was a constant process of growth, as he learned to forgive himself and others, and he strove to be the best version of himself.

Damon Salvatore: The Bad Boy with a Heart

Damon Salvatore, played by Ian Somerhalder, was the quintessential bad boy with a heart. He was sarcastic, witty, and often ruthless, but beneath his tough exterior was a capacity for love and loyalty. Damon's journey was one of redemption, as he slowly evolved from a villain into a hero. His relationship with Elena was complex, filled with passion and conflict. Damon often made selfish choices, but his love for Elena, ultimately, changed him. He was a complicated character, and the fans loved him because of his charm and charisma. Damon's bond with Stefan was also central to his story. Their love-hate relationship, with its underlying bond of brotherhood, created many compelling moments. Damon's character development was one of the most dramatic in the series. He started as the antagonist but gradually revealed his vulnerability and his capacity for love.

The Arrival of the Originals: Klaus and his Family

The arrival of the Originals, the first vampires, changed the dynamics of the show. Klaus Mikaelson, the original hybrid, became the most formidable villain the gang had to face. His quest for power and control shaped many of the series' main storylines. The arrival of the Originals brought new threats to the supernatural universe. Their powers, history, and family dynamics complicated the relationships between characters. Klaus's quest to break the hybrid curse was the main driver of the plot. His pursuit of Elena and his schemes kept the characters in constant danger. The relationships with other Originals, like Elijah and Rebekah, created complex alliances and rivalries. The arrival of the Originals added depth and history to the world of The Vampire Diaries. Their influence could be felt throughout the series, and their presence ensured that the show never lacked for drama. The Originals made everything more complex. Their arrival changed everything. They were a constant source of conflict and challenge for the main characters, and the show became that much more compelling and multifaceted.

Spin-offs, Influence, and Lasting Appeal

The Vampire Diaries' success led to spin-offs, such as The Originals and Legacies. This allowed for the expansion of the show's universe and the exploration of new characters and storylines. The show's storylines and characters influenced popular culture. The themes continue to be discussed and referenced today. The show had a loyal fanbase. It is still being streamed and celebrated by fans. This is a testament to the show's quality and its connection with its audience. The show will be remembered as one of the most successful teen dramas of all time. The Vampire Diaries has left an unforgettable mark on television. It helped shape the landscape of vampire stories.
